Eating too much Fast Food causes irreversible Dementia and Brain Shrinkage

Eating fast food can cause irreversible dementia, a study warns. The research found the average person is eating an extra 650 calories a day compared to 1970s, which is the equivalent of a burger, soft drink and fries. Scientists develop prototype quantum data storage system

Australian researchers have stored quantum data into a solid crystal of europium. Scientists have developed a prototype quantum “hard drive” with the capability of storing data for up to an unprecedented six hours.
